Manager's report for the Year Ended 31 August 2020
September 2019 the start of our academic year was a busy one with many sessions full.
We had Michelle and Denise our bank staff ladies in to help on our busy days in the room.
We continue to run as normal enjoying our annual Christmas party for the children at the village hall on the last day of the Autumn term.
The start of 2020 we welcomed some more children to our setting, but this unfortunately only lasted a couple of months due to covid19.
On the 23rd of March 2020 when the nation went into lockdown, we had to partially close. We only remained open for Key worker families, and vulnerable children.
Partial closure remained in place until the 1st of June 2020. After this date we could open to more children with a cap of 8 children in each bubble.
We redesigned our room into two rooms to accommodate these two bubbles until the end of the academic year July 2020.
Throughout the first lockdown there was lots of uncertainty on if would full funding for children not in attendance during lockdown and the financial uncertainty around staff wages.
We were lucky that Essex agreed to pay funding throughout lockdown and all members of staff received their full wage throughout without any members of staff having to be furloughed.

OBJECTIVES AND ACTIVITIES
Objectives and aims
The objectives of the charity are to enhance the development and education of children primarily under statutory school age by encouraging parents to understand and provide for the needs of their children through community groups and by:
(a) Offering appropriate play facilities and training courses, together with the right of parents to take responsibility for and to become involved in the activities of such groups, ensuring that such groups offer opportunities for all children whatever their race, culture, religion, means or ability
(b) Encouraging the study of the needs of such children and their families and promoting public interest in and recognition of such needs in the local areas
(c) Instigating and adhering to and furthering the aim of the pre-school learning alliance.
The charity achieves these objectives through its running of a pre-school which operates under the name of Oakey Dokeys.
Our ethos
We are committed to creating a positive learning environment where we will value your child's individuality and nurture their creativity. We offer opportunities and experiences based on the foundation stage early learning goals and are committed to encouraging children to learn through play (the messier the better).

FINANCIAL REVIEW
Reserves policy
The trustees consider that an appropriate level of reserves would be the sum equivalent to cover three months' staff costs and overheads. It is considered that this sum should be sufficient to cover any fluctuations in income and any short term interruptions to its day to day activities.
At 31 August 2020 the charity had undesignated unrestricted funds in the sum of £58,365 (2019: £59,451) which was sufficient under the terms of the above policy.

1. ACCOUNTING POLICIES
Basis of preparing the financial statements
The financial statements of the charitable company, which is a public benefit entity under FRS 102, have been prepared in accordance with the Charities SORP (FRS 102) 'Accounting and Reporting by Charities: Statement of Recommended Practice applicable to charities preparing their accounts in accordance with the Financial Reporting Standard applicable in the UK and Republic of Ireland (FRS 102) (effective 1 January 2019)', Financial Reporting Standard 102 'The Financial Reporting Standard applicable in the UK and Republic of Ireland' and the Companies Act 2006. The financial statements have been prepared under the historical cost convention.
Income
All income is recognised in the Statement of Financial Activities once the charity has entitlement to the funds, it is probable that the income will be received and the amount can be measured reliably.
Expenditure
Liabilities are recognised as expenditure as soon as there is a legal or constructive obligation committing the charity to that expenditure, it is probable that a transfer of economic benefits will be required in settlement and the amount of the obligation can be measured reliably. Expenditure is accounted for on an accruals basis and has been classified under headings that aggregate all cost related to the category. Where costs cannot be directly attributed to particular headings they have been allocated to activities on a basis consistent with the use of resources.
Charitable activities
In the opinion of the Trustees the charity has only one activity being the operation of the pre school. In addition, all fund raising activities and governance matters, with the exception of the Independent Examiner's fees and Trustees' insurance, are dealt with by the Trustees and other volunteers at no cost to the charity. Therefore all support costs are considered to be in relation to the operation of the pre school.
Tangible fixed assets
Depreciation is provided at the following annual rates in order to write off each asset over its estimated useful life.
Improvements to property - Evenly over the term of the lease Equipment - 15% on cost Office equipment - 25% on cost
Taxation
The charity is exempt from corporation tax on its charitable activities.
Fund accounting
Unrestricted funds can be used in accordance with the charitable objectives at the discretion of the trustees.
Restricted funds can only be used for particular restricted purposes within the objects of the charity. Restrictions arise when specified by the donor or when funds are raised for particular restricted purposes.
Further explanation of the nature and purpose of each fund is included in the notes to the financial statements.
Hire purchase and leasing commitments
Rentals paid under operating leases are charged to the Statement of Financial Activities on a straight line basis over the period of the lease.
Pension costs and other post-retirement benefits
The charitable company operates a defined contribution pension scheme. Contributions payable to the charitable company's pension scheme are charged to the Statement of Financial Activities in the period to which they relate.
